Érotisse is a curious piece, really. It presents itself almost like a voyeuristic exploration of intimacy but strips away the physicality you'd expect. The tone leans towards a kind of melancholic contemplation rather than outright eroticism. You sense the pacing is deliberate; scenes linger, encouraging you to think about the nature of desire and connection. Practical effects, though minimal, contribute to an atmosphere that's both intimate and slightly surreal. Performances feel raw and unfiltered, giving you a glimpse into vulnerable moments without the typical cinematic gloss. It’s distinctive for its bold choice to focus on the emotional weight rather than the act itself, which makes it a unique watch in any collector's lineup.
Érotisse has a limited physical release, which can make it a bit tricky to find. Most copies are in obscure indie labels that collectors keep an eye on due to their scarcity. Interest is steadily growing among niche enthusiasts who appreciate films that challenge conventional storytelling, especially those with experimental themes. It's definitely one of those titles that can spark conversation among collectors about the boundaries of genre and representation in cinema.
